Chocolate Orange Spice Cake

Makes one 9-inch layer cake

1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our

1/4 cup cocoa powder

2 teaspoons baking powder

1/2 teaspoon baking soda

1/2 teaspoon salt

2 1/4 teaspoons ground ginger

1/4 teaspoon cloves

Pinch freshly grated nutmeg

8 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ened

3/4 cup dark brown sugar

2 large eggs, room temperature

1/4 cup dark molasses

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Zest of one orange

1/2 cup buttermilk

Confectioners’ sugar for dusting

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ease and flour a 9-inch springform pan, or alternately coat with cooking spray; set aside.

In a medium bowl, combine the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, salt and spices. Whisk to mix well; set aside.

In the mixing bowl of your Cuisinart Stand Mixer, combine the sugar and butter and beat until fluffy. Add the eggs and beat until mixed well. Add the molasses, vanilla and orange zest; beat until well mixed. Add half flour mixture and mix on low speed until just incorporated. Pour in half the buttermilk and mix on low speed until just incorporated. Repeat same process with remaining flour and milk. Scrape down sides of bowl and mix on medium-high speed for 30 seconds more.

Pour the batter into the prepared pan. Bake 28 to 30 minutes, or until a skewer inserted comes out clean.Let cool two minutes in pan, then loosen springform ring. Cool completely and sprinkle with confectioners’ sugar before serving.
